Satellite imagery can provide a better view from above of the field and help growers in their making decisions for crop management. Planet is a company that provides high-resolution satellite imagery from preseason to harvest, measuring crop health and giving insights to improve agricultural practices. This week FarmBits hosts Natasha Umezu and Taylor Cross interviewed Misty Tucker, Planet's Agriculture Investigator. In this episode, Misty talks about their resources and how they can improve farm operations, the storability of archive images, and how the company faces its challenges. Tune in to this exciting episode to learn more about satellite imagery and how Planet is helping to improve agricultural practices.
